The size of Clayton is approximately 7.9 square kilometres. There are 9 parks, covering nearly 4.1% of the total area. The population of Clayton in 2016 was 19358 people. By 2021 the population was 18988 showing a population decline of 1.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Clayton is 20-29 years. Households in Clayton are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Clayton work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 35.60% of the homes in Clayton were owner-occupied compared with 35.20% in 2016.
Clayton has 12,317 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Clayton have seen a -8.76% decrease in median value, while Units have seen a 1.45% increase. As at 31 July 2026:
